The lesson to learn here is that performance is tricky- what you think will obviously be a problem often isn't, and what you think won't be a problem can be. Make it work correctly first, then measure performance, then enhance for performance if necessary. Another comment that applies to both languages is that if it's a glaringly obvious problem, the compiler people are probably already working on it (or possibly already solved it).
